What should a useful Kissimmee pool quote explain?
A useful quote should make the full project understandable. It should separate the pool from site work and clearly state what is included, what is excluded, what is only an allowance, and what could change after work begins.
- Pool type, size, depth, entry, interior finish, and waterline details
- Excavation, access, hauling, grading, drainage, and property restoration
- Decking, coping, equipment, automation, electrical, plumbing, and fencing
- Permits, HOA review, inspections, payment schedule, timeline, and warranties

Can crews reach the yard?
Confirm gate width, equipment access, overhead and buried utilities, staging, hauling, and restoration.
Where will water go?
Ask how the project handles grading, deck runoff, heavy rain, neighboring property, and equipment discharge.
Who handles approvals?
Confirm responsibility for permits, inspections, setbacks, barriers, HOA review, and required documents.

How much does an inground pool cost in Kissimmee, FL?
The useful number is the full project total, not only the pool shell. Compare excavation, access, decking, coping, equipment, electrical, drainage, fencing, cleanup, allowances, and upgrades. Use the PoolQuote.ai calculator for an early range, then request written local scopes.
What can change a pool quote in Kissimmee, FL?
Primary homes, planned communities, and short-term-rental areas can have different HOA, safety, access, and operating-priority questions. Central Florida pool planning often involves year-round outdoor use, strong sun, frequent rain, drainage, screen-enclosure choices, HOA review, and construction access. The exact property, pool type, access, utilities, finish choices, permit requirements, and contractor schedule can all change the final price.
Should I choose fiberglass, concrete, or vinyl?
The best fit depends on design flexibility, yard access, desired features, maintenance preferences, budget, and timeline. Compare the material tradeoffs first, then confirm which local builders install and service the type you prefer.
What should I ask a pool builder before signing?
Ask what is included, excluded, or an allowance; who handles permits and HOA review; how drainage and access are addressed; what can change the price; how payments work; and what labor, equipment, and structural warranties apply.
